Output d03fac30a7a87ff529fd84f39e9854607867bd0b0223ea361497ff6908544187:23

value
8610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3cc46dda3c76947c54a0e29a793f9a711433084d67fc69ac633899dc5c9abfc
address
bc1pc0xydhdrca550322pc560yle5ug5xvyy6eludxkxxwyem3wf407qec9h3w
transaction
d03fac30a7a87ff529fd84f39e9854607867bd0b0223ea361497ff6908544187
spent
true